RCC health staff demand due salary

Published : Monday, 25 June, 2018 at 7:19 PM  Count : 748
Urban Primary Health Care employees demonstrated in Tikapara area of Rajshahi at around 11:30 am on Monday, demanding salary arrears.

The employees under Rajshahi City Corporation (RCC) held the protest closing medical services, causing suffering towards patients and their relatives.

The employees said if they are not paid due salary, they will go for more stringent programs. Currently, emergency service for C-section patients is being provided, but the outdoor department has been closed.

Nearly 120 employees are protesting for their nine months’ due salary. Employees' salary and bonus were not paid before the Eid-ul-Fitr.

Field Supervisor Amirul Islam said that their nine months’ salary was left unpaid. They will continue the protest if they are not paid the dues.

RCC chief health officer AFM Anjam Ara Begum said she does not know about this.
